Missionaries in Transit

Our transition to the mission field began with our complicated move (can't imagine how folks with more/older kids move). We boxed up all our things and with help from our pastor's family and friends we loaded it all into a U-haul and headed for Fort Lauderdale. After 4 long days and some key help from our friend Tamaria and her church, we loaded everything on a container and flew on over. It was a long journey and it's been a long journey in the making, and we're very thankful for everyone who has helped us get this far.

Island Arrival

It's hard to believe that we're actually here. We have thankfully had a few years of preparation with the culture and ministry, yet living here is quite different than visiting. Perhaps my first impression from being here is the need for a intense dependence upon God for our ministry. As we prepared in Texas we could come up with ideal scenarios and plans for ministry, but when faced with reality and the difficulty of the real world, its a much more humbling experience.

We will have a few more weeks of transition before our container gets here and we work out our immigration papers, but we're already getting a bit settled. We've been working on a habitat house and our first team gets here on Monday. You can pray for us about the details in our transition and that we'd find our dependence for ministry in the Lord.
